How much can I make with online engineering degree in Colorado?
Graduates who earn their engineering degrees online from institutions like the University of Colorado Boulder or Colorado State University often find rewarding salary prospects that reflect Colorado's vibrant industries. Mechanical engineers report mean annual wages near $105,220, while electrical engineers tend to command even higher salaries, averaging $117,680 annually. Civil engineers, frequently involved in infrastructure projects around Denver and Colorado Springs, earn about $101,160 on average, making their skills especially valuable in this growing state.
Many graduates share that starting salaries typically fall between $60,000 and $70,000, allowing new engineers to gain hands-on experience while balancing life commitments through flexible online programs. As they advance, professionals who secure licensure and specialize are frequently rewarded with pay exceeding $120,000, reflecting the demand in sectors like aerospace and renewable energy.
The local job market's healthy competition and opportunities empower online graduates to translate their education into stable, well-paying careers right at home in Colorado's dynamic economy.

What is the average cost of online engineering degree in Colorado?
When exploring the average cost of online engineering degree in Colorado, many students find that programs at public universities like the University of Colorado Boulder or Colorado State University typically range between $400 and $600 per credit hour. For an engineering degree involving about 120 credit hours, graduates often report tuition costs between $48,000 and $72,000, excluding extra fees or materials. This makes budgeting more predictable and aligns closely with what in-state students usually expect to pay for public institutions.
Private universities in Colorado offer strong engineering programs as well, but tuition here can exceed $800 per credit hour, sometimes pushing the total cost above $96,000. However, graduates often share how scholarships, grants, and flexible payment plans helped ease the financial burden, making such options more accessible than they might initially appear. Financial aid tailored to engineering students often plays a crucial role in managing expenses.
Reflecting on the total tuition and fees for Colorado engineering programs, many find that residency status significantly impacts price; Colorado residents typically pay less than out-of-state students. Accelerated programs that shorten degree completion time also appear appealing for those eager to enter the workforce without prolonged financial strain. What financial aid is available to online engineering degree students in Colorado?
Students pursuing online engineering degrees in Colorado often find federal aid a crucial pillar in their funding journey. Completing the FAFSA can unlock grants like the Pell Grant, which has helped many undergraduates reduce tuition costs by up to $7,395 in the 2023-2024 cycle. Graduate learners benefit from federal loans, sometimes accessing up to $20,500 annually, easing the pressure of balancing work and study.
State programs also make a tangible difference. Scholarships through initiatives such as the Colorado Opportunity Scholarship Initiative (COSI) provide meaningful support specifically aimed at STEM students. Graduates from institutions like the University of Colorado Boulder often recall how these resources helped sustain their focus on coursework rather than finances.
Institutional scholarships further brighten the path, rewarding merit and leadership among online learners. Many engineering students at Colorado State University have praised such support for fostering their academic confidence. Employers contribute too; tech companies encouraging continuing education often offer tuition reimbursement, enabling working students to advance without heavy financial strain.
Organizations like the Society of Women Engineers create community-based scholarships, reminding learners they're part of a supportive network. Private grants from local foundations add yet another layer of opportunity, shining a hopeful light for many striving engineers in Colorado.

Choosing between a thesis and a non-thesis online engineering degree in Colorado depends on your career goals and learning preferences. A thesis program requires conducting original research, which suits students planning to pursue a PhD or work in research-intensive roles. In contrast, non-thesis programs focus on coursework and practical skills, appealing to professionals aiming for industry positions.
Colorado's engineering workforce is rapidly growing, with the Colorado Department of Labor reporting a 12% increase in engineering roles by 2028. Thesis programs may take longer but provide a stronger foundation for innovation. Non-thesis paths offer flexibility and faster completion suitable for working engineers.
Accreditation by ABET ensures quality across both types, so consider your long-term plans carefully.

With an online engineering degree, professionals in Colorado can pursue several key certifications to enhance their careers. The most recognized is the Professional Engineer (PE) license, which requires passing the Fundamentals of Engineering (FE) exam followed by gaining work experience. According to the National Society of Professional Engineers, Colorado ranks among the states with strong demand for licensed engineers.
Other valuable certifications include Certified Manufacturing Engineer (CMfgE) and Project Management Professional (PMP), both respected in various engineering sectors. The FE exam pass rate nationwide is around 65%, reflecting a rigorous standard that Colorado engineers meet to enter licensed practice. These certifications help demonstrate expertise and improve job prospects in the state's growing engineering industries.
